6 0 Reference Section
JRMK Relative Jump with Rotate and
Syntax
JRMK Rs b m
Affected Flags
None
Description
Transfers control to the instruction at the memory address
calculated by adding the contents of the Program Counter
to a specially formed displacement The displacement is
formed by rotating a copy of the source register Rs the val-
ue of b bits to the right masking (setting to zero) the most
significant m bits masking the least significant bit and then
sign extending the result to 16 bits Typically the JRMK
instruction transfers control into a jump table The LSB of
the displacement is always set to zero so that the jump table
may contain two word instructions (e g LJMP) The range
